If you need to order parts using the diagram:
| Component | Likely Part Number | Notes | | :--- | :--- | :--- | | Complete Seal Kit | HS5157 | Includes all O-rings & shaft seals | | Rotor Set (Gerotor) | HS5116 | 2.0 cu in displacement | | Upper Shaft Seal | HS5029 | Common failure point for leaks | | Bypass Valve Kit | HS5130 | Spring, ball, and seal | | Input Shaft Kit | HS5227 | Shaft, key, upper bearing | | End Cap Gasket | HS5044 | Paper or rubber composite |
Seastar made minor revisions in 2007 and 2014. The early HH5271 used a bronze rotary piston; later versions used an aluminum one. The seals are different.
